Why Berkeley Homes Need a Local Garage Door Specialist

Berkeley's housing stock ranges from century-old Craftsman bungalows near the UC campus to mid-century ranches in the hills and newer developments closer to the waterfront. Each style presents different garage door challenges. Those beautiful older homes in North Berkeley often have original wood doors that need careful balance adjustments and custom parts. The hillside properties deal with steep driveways that put extra strain on opener motors and cables.

The East Bay microclimate affects Berkeley garage doors differently than homes just a few miles away. Morning fog rolls in from the bay, creating moisture that corrodes springs and hardware faster than you'd expect. We see this especially in the flats between campus and the marina. Metal components rust, wooden doors swell, and weather stripping fails. Regular maintenance catches these issues before they become emergency repairs.

Berkeley homeowners also use their garages differently. Many convert garage space to studios or workshops, which means doors get opened and closed more frequently than typical suburban use. Higher cycle counts mean springs wear out faster (typically 7 to 9 years, not the 10 some manufacturers claim). If you're hearing grinding noises or the door hesitates halfway up, those springs are probably near the end of their lifespan.

What We Do for Berkeley Homeowners

Our most common Berkeley service calls involve spring replacement, and we stock both torsion and extension springs on every truck. We replace springs in pairs because when one breaks, the other isn't far behind. The job typically takes 45 minutes to an hour, and we test the balance multiple times before we leave.

Garage door opener installation is our second most requested service. We install LiftMaster, Chamberlain, and Genie models, and we'll help you choose based on your door weight and how you use the space. Battery backup systems make sense for Berkeley homes because nobody wants to manually lift a heavy door when you're already running late. We also retrofit older openers with smart controls so you can check door status from your phone.

Cable and roller repairs often get ignored until the door starts jerking or making awful scraping sounds. Frayed cables are dangerous and should be replaced immediately. We carry standard and nylon rollers. The nylon ones cost a bit more but run quieter, which matters if you have living space above or next to the garage.

Full door replacement becomes necessary when panels are dented beyond repair or the whole structure is out of square. We work with steel, aluminum, and wood doors. For Berkeley's climate, steel with proper weather seals holds up best. Do Berkeley's older homes need special garage door parts?

Many do, especially Craftsman and Victorian conversions. Original carriage-style doors often use different spring configurations and custom track sizes. We measure everything on site and can usually source vintage-compatible parts within 24 hours. Sometimes we retrofit modern hardware to old doors, which improves reliability while keeping the original appearance.

What's the main cause of broken springs in Berkeley?

Moisture and cycle count. The fog and drizzle accelerate rust on uncoated springs. We recommend galvanized or powder-coated springs for Berkeley installations. If you open and close your door four times daily, standard springs last about 8 years. Twice that usage cuts the lifespan roughly in half. Lubrication every six months helps considerably.
